WebThe local mountain Monserrate with its church Santuario de Monserrate is visible from everywhere in the city and is considered a popular destination for excursions. You can reach the summit by cable car or a 50-minute hike and enjoy a spectacular view over the seemingly endless expanse of the city from here.

WebThe Salt Cathedral is an underground Roman Catholic church making up 660ft (200 meters) of tunnels in a nearby Bogota mountain. Located 600 ft below ground, the salt cathedral is known for its biblical and religious ornate carvings hand-carved directly into the rock wall as well as its active Sunday services. (3,152 metre) mountain that rises abruptly from almost the centre of old Bogota. It was named for a mountain of the same near Barcelona, Spain, but since it was a sacred mountain to the pre-Colombian natives, it had an earlier name – Quijcha Caca or grandmother’s foot. the marvelous mrs. maizel
